Method
Cooking Directions
Prepare the Filling
In a large skillet, cook the ground lamb or beef over medium heat until browned. Drain excess fat.
Add Vegetables
Add chopped onion, diced carrots, and minced garlic to the skillet. Cook until the vegetables are soft, about 5-7 minutes.
Mix in Remaining Ingredients
Stir in tomato paste, beef broth, Worcestershire sauce, frozen peas, salt, and black pepper. Simmer for about 10 minutes until slightly thickened.
Assemble the Pie
Spread the meat and vegetable filling in a baking dish. Top with the mashed potatoes, spreading evenly. If using, sprinkle shredded cheddar cheese on top.
Bake
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C). Bake the shepherd’s pie for 25-30 minutes, or until the top is golden brown.
Serve
Let it cool for a few minutes before serving. Enjoy your delicious shepherd’s pie!
